The Insikt Group, a research team of US-based cybersecurity company Recorded Future, claimed in a recent report that "a suspected Chinese state-sponsored threat activity group RedFoxtrot," which launched a series of cyber threats targeting Central Asian and South Asian countries since 2014, is linked to the People's Liberation Army (PLA) Unit 69010 located in Xinjiang. […]
Read More